Vulnerability details
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to execute arbitrary commands on the target system.
The weakness exists in distcc due to improper authorization checks when not configured to restrict access to the server port. A remote attacker can execute arbitrary commands via compilation jobs.

How to mitigate CVE-2004-2687
Install update from vendor's website.
distcc - addressed in versions 3.2 rc1-3.el6, 3.2 rc1-22.el7, 3.2 rc1-22.fc28, 3.2 rc1-22.fc29
